The Aerowinx Precision Simulator (PSX) is a professional-grade Boeing 747-400 flight simulator. Historically distributed via DVD, it is now primarily available as a digital download through authorized retailers. 1. Purchase and Official Download

To get the latest version, you must purchase a license from an authorized distributor. Once payment is confirmed, you will receive a download link for the simulator package (approx. 461 MB).

Retailers: You can find the download version at stores like Aviation Megastore and Aerosoft.

Updates: Official free updates and the latest manual are accessible to registered members on the Aerowinx Forum. 2. System Requirements

PSX is cross-platform because it runs on Java. Ensure your system meets these minimums before downloading: OS: Windows, macOS, or Linux.

Software: Java version 1.8 Update 201 or higher (available at Java.com). Hardware: CPU: Dual-core or multi-core at 2.5 GHz or higher. RAM: 4 GB or more. Storage: 3 GB free disk space. Display: Minimum 800 x 800 pixels. 3. Installation Steps

The installation process does not use a traditional "installer" wizard; it is a portable folder system.

Download: Save the PSX.zip file to your computer (e.g., the Applications folder on Mac or Desktop on Windows). Extract: Unzip the file to create the Aerowinx folder.

Run: Open the folder and double-click AerowinxStart.jar to launch the simulator.

Initial Setup: On first launch, you may need to grant permission for Java to run the file. 4. Important Documentation aerowinx psx download top

Operations Manual: A 600-page PDF manual is included in the download. You can view a Manual Preview on the Aerowinx website before purchasing.

Introductory Tutorial: For new users, a 64-page introductory guide is available on the Aerowinx Miscellaneous page to help with initial control assignments and basic flight. Aerowinx - Precision Simulator 10 (PSX) | Aerosoft Shop

Aerowinx Precision Simulator 10 (PSX) is widely considered the most advanced and comprehensive Boeing 747-400 systems simulator available for home use. Unlike typical consumer flight sims, PSX focuses on extreme systems fidelity, featuring a logic-driven simulation of every circuit breaker, valve, and FMC (Flight Management Computer) page. The Aerowinx Precision Simulator 10 (PSX) is a high-fidelity Boeing 747-400 simulator. Unlike most games, it is Java-based and focuses entirely on aircraft systems rather than fancy scenery. 📥 Getting the Files

Retailers: You can buy a digital download or DVD version through authorized retailers like Aerosoft or Flightdeck Solutions.

Download: If you purchased the digital version, you will typically receive a PSX.zip file (approx. 461 MB).

Updates: Free service updates (e.g., the latest 10.184 release from September 2025) are available on the Aerowinx 744 Forum under the "Updates" subforum. ⚙️ Installation Guide

Extract: Move the PSX.zip to your Desktop (Windows) or Applications folder (Mac) and unzip it.

Java: Ensure you have Java 1.6 or higher installed. You can get it from java.com.

Run: Open the new Aerowinx folder and double-click AerowinxStart.jar.

Permissions: On Mac, if it won't open, right-click the file and select "Open" to bypass security prompts. 📖 Essential Manuals & Tutorials

Operations Manual: A 600-page PDF is included in your Aerowinx folder.

Introductory Tutorials: Download the "Getting Started with PSX" PDF parts from the Aerowinx Miscellaneous page to learn about control assignments and flight planning.

Aerowinx Precision Simulator 10 (PSX) is the gold standard for Boeing 747-400 systems simulation. Unlike typical "add-ons," it is a standalone professional-grade trainer designed for high-fidelity technical operations. Why Aerowinx PSX is "Top" Tier

System Depth: Simulates over 1,000 relays and devices with individual voltage/amperage modeling.

Malfunctions: Includes over 500 simulated failures, from engine fires to circuit breaker trips.

Customizable Flight Deck: Layouts can be split, panned, and networked across multiple monitors or computers.

Universal Compatibility: Since it is Java-based, it runs natively on Windows, macOS, and Linux. Download and Pricing Aerowinx - Introduction

The Aerowinx Precision Simulator 10 (PSX) is a professional-grade 747-400 simulator. Unlike most consumer flight sims, it is a standalone Java-based platform rather than a traditional "download" from a storefront like Steam. Essential Download & Access Links

Official Aerowinx Website: The primary hub for the software and documentation is Aerowinx.com.

Service Updates: Owners can download free service updates (including the NG FMC and Navburo) by registering on the Aerowinx 744 Forum.

Miscellaneous Downloads: Free tutorials, layouts, and situation files are located on the Miscellaneous Page.

Operations Manual: A preview and the full 2017 digital manual are available for download to help with setup. Installation & Setup Guide

Preparation: PSX requires Java to run. For macOS (10.15+), it is recommended to run the program from the "Applications" folder.

Unzipping: After purchasing and downloading the 461 MB PSX.zip, unzip it to your desktop or applications folder. This creates the main Aerowinx folder.

Launching: Open the folder and double-click AerowinxStart.jar. On some systems, you may need to right-click and select "Open" to bypass security prompts.

Network Setup: PSX is highly modular; you can link multiple computers to create a multi-monitor flight deck or run multi-crew sessions via the internet. Top Recommended Add-ons
